Transaction 39a37884c414e5d1be4dc22f72e80d8b4f27bf3b7ccb93d5a6ef105689ee6eec
1 Input
1 Output
-
39a37884c414e5d1be4dc22f72e80d8b4f27bf3b7ccb93d5a6ef105689ee6eec:0
- value
- 2512550450631
- script pubkey
- OP_PUSHNUM_8 OP_PUSHBYTES_32 8b3f00a89e8f5c0f7ad151f69604691c59cf985928585ca12b9c9ba6a74851a9
- address
- ltc1g3vlsp2y73awq77k328mfvprfr3vulxze9pv9egftnjd6df6g2x5s5nu7ha